What software solutions help landlords streamline maintenance requests?

Numerous property management software solutions assist landlords in streamlining maintenance requests and typically offer features such as online portals for tenants to submit requests, automated notifications for landlords, and tools for tracking the status and history of maintenance issues.

TurboTenant and its Coordinated Maintenance capabilities stand out among the industry leaders. With this feature, tenants can easily submit requests through an online portal and provide written details and photos or videos of the issue.

Landlords can choose whether to receive these requests themselves or outsource the workflow to Lula, a trusted third party that will communicate directly with tenants, connect with vendors, gather quotes, and coordinate well-vetted repairs.

How does TurboTenant compare to Buildium for property management?

Both TurboTenant and Buildium offer core property management tools like online rent collection, tenant screening, and lease tracking. Each platform helps landlords streamline communication, simplify processes, and stay organized with cloud-based solutions.

TurboTenant stands out for independent landlords and small portfolios, while Buildium targets larger operations with more advanced accounting and association management features. Buildium charges monthly fees, whereas TurboTenant’s core features remain free.
